]> git.proxmox.com Git - mirror_ubuntu-bionic-kernel.git/commit
ethtool: Set cmd field in ETHTOOL_GLINKSETTINGS response to wrong nwords
authorBen Hutchings <ben@decadent.org.uk>
Mon, 14 Mar 2016 01:05:38 +0000 (01:05 +0000)
committerDavid S. Miller <davem@davemloft.net>
Wed, 16 Mar 2016 23:26:04 +0000 (19:26 -0400)
commit793cf87de9d1a62dc9079c3ec5fcc01cfc62fafb
tree756d637636ef7f074cbfda1838444af44109d740
parentad846aa52ca7b7ec6b99a8b13c4ce0bbe7b15b7f
ethtool: Set cmd field in ETHTOOL_GLINKSETTINGS response to wrong nwords

When the ETHTOOL_GLINKSETTINGS implementation finds that userland is
using the wrong number of words of link mode bitmaps (or is trying to
find out the right numbers) it sets the cmd field to 0 in the response
structure.

This is inconsistent with the implementation of every other ethtool
command, so let's remove that inconsistency before it gets into a
stable release.

Fixes: 3f1ac7a700d03 ("net: ethtool: add new ETHTOOL_xLINKSETTINGS API")
Signed-off-by: Ben Hutchings <ben@decadent.org.uk>
Signed-off-by: David S. Miller <davem@davemloft.net>
net/core/ethtool.c